The Vacancy

Senior Account Manager (Wales)

Help shape the future of Wales

Copper is a communications consultancy that uses a deep understanding of people to deliver campaigns that make positive change possible. We work with clients at the forefront of the transition to net zero, helping them engage communities, influence stakeholders and create compelling narratives that support meaningful change.

We're looking for a Senior Account Manager to join our growing Wales team. This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ced communications, public affairs or stakeholder engagement professional who is passionate about energy, infrastructure and the future of Wales.

Working closely with the Wales Lead, you will play a key role in delivering generation-defining infrastructure and energy projects across Wales, combining strategic communications, stakeholder engagement and public affairs expertise to create positive outcomes for clients, communities and the environment.

  • Bilingual (Welsh/English)
  • Cardiff City Centre (Hybrid – 2 days in the office)
  • 37.5 hours per week
  • £40,000 – £50,000 per annum

As Senior Account Manager, you will act as Deputy to the Wales Lead, taking ownership of communication and engagement programmes whilst providing strategic advice to clients operating across the energy, infrastructure and development sectors.

You will develop and deliver impactful campaigns that build understanding, support constructive dialogue and communicate the social, environmental and economic benefits of change. You will also support the growth of Copper's Wales business, helping to develop new opportunities, strengthen client relationships and contribute to our growing reputation in the Welsh market.

Key Responsibilities

Client & Account Management

  • Lead the development and delivery of strategic communications, consultation and engagement campaigns.
  • Provide trusted advice to clients on stakeholder engagement, public affairs, media relations and community consultation.
  • Build and maintain strong client relationships, acting as a trusted advisor throughout project delivery.
  • Ensure projects are well planned, delivered on time and achieve agreed objectives.
  • Oversee communications materials and stakeholder engagement activity, ensuring quality and consistency.
  • Identify opportunities to add value and expand services within existing accounts.

Commercial Management

  • Manage the profitability and performance of a portfolio of client accounts.
  • Support forecasting, budgeting and financial planning across projects.
  • Monitor project performance and proactively identify commercial risks and opportunities.
  • Contribute to sustainable business growth through strong account management.

Business Development & Growth

  • Support delivery of Copper's Welsh growth strategy.
  • Play a leading role in new business pitches, tenders and client development activities.
  • Build and maintain a strong network across Welsh politics, infrastructure and energy sectors.
  • Monitor policy developments and industry trends to identify opportunities for clients and Copper.
  • Help develop and grow Copper's public affairs offering in Wales.

Leadership & Team Development

  • Mentor, coach and support colleagues across the Wales team.
  • Contribute to a positive and inclusive team culture.
  • Lead by example and act as a role model for Copper's values and behaviours.
  • Deputise for the Wales Lead when required, providing support, leadership and guidance to the Cardiff team.

About You

We're looking for someone who is strategic, proactive, commercially aware and passionate about Wales.

Essential Experience & Knowledge

  • Fluent Welsh and English language skills.
  • Experience working in communications, public affairs, stakeholder engagement or corporate communications.
  • Strong understanding of Welsh politics, the Senedd and devolution in Wales.
  • Experience developing and delivering communications, engagement or consultation strategies.
  • Knowledge of the opportunities and challenges facing Wales' energy, infrastructure and development sectors.
  • Experience leading teams and delivering successful outcomes across multiple projects.
  • Strong relationship-building and stakeholder management skills.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ills in both Welsh and English.
  • Commercial awareness, including budgeting, forecasting and account management experience.

Desirable

  • Knowledge of planning processes and regulations in Wales.
  • Experience of SIP, DCO and TCPA planning processes.
  • Understanding of Welsh language policy and requirements for bilingual public engagement.

About Us

Copper Consultancy is a UK-based specialist infrastructure communications firm. We combine insight, intelligence and creative communications expertise to provide bespoke, data-driven strategies to support businesses. Our services are standalone or can be blended to provide support where it’s needed, spanning expertise across public affairs, campaigning, media relations, content, creative and more.

For projects, our suite of services create proven community and stakeholder engagement that take projects from pre-planning and consent to construction and operation, getting audiences on-side and building enduring advocacy. We specialise in building understanding and acceptance of infrastructure with the public, stakeholders, the media, government and elected representatives while helping organisations to protect and enhance their reputations. We’ve helped pave the way for ambitious, society-changing projects throughout the UK, for clients such as Vattenfall, RWE, National Grid, National Highways, Wildfox and many of the top 20 major contractors.

Copper is part of the RSK Group, a leading integrated environmental, engineering, and technical services business providing dynamic, multidisciplinary services to a wide range of sectors. RSK was founded in 1989 and has grown considerably since then.
